Frequently Asked Questions
How does the local wind rating affect fence design?
The design wind speed is 105 MPH V-ult. This engineering rating dictates post spacing, concrete footing mass, and bracket strength to survive peak storm season gusts, especially in open areas near Murrysville Community Park.
Do I need to notify my neighbor before installing a boundary fence?
Yes. Pennsylvania Common Law on boundary fences establishes shared rights. A 2026 best practice in Murrysville requires written notice for any replacement of a shared partition fence to prevent formal dispute.
What are the height and setback rules for fences in Murrysville?
Zoning limits are 4 feet in front yards and 6 feet in rear yards, with a 0-foot setback onto the property line. Corner lots must maintain a clear sight triangle; fences near US-22 cannot obstruct driver visibility at intersections.
Why do frost footings matter for a fence in Murrysville?
The local frost line depth is 42 inches. Posts not set below this depth will heave from freeze-thaw cycles, breaking stability. Following IRC standards prevents the common failure of leaning fences in Murrysville Center.
How do smart gates meet modern safety codes?
Integrating IoT latches with physical locks meets the 48-inch height and self-closing requirements of the International Swimming Pool and Spa Code. This dual compliance addresses liability for Pennsylvania homeowners with pools.
Which fence materials work best given local soil and pests?
Murrysville has moderate soil corrosivity and termite risk. Galvanized steel posts are acceptable, but use stainless steel fasteners to prevent rust streaks. Avoid untreated wood in direct ground contact.

What is required before digging fence post holes?
You must call Pennsylvania 811 for utility locates. Hitting a gas or electric line in Murrysville Center is a major liability. A professional manages this call and pulls any required permit from the Murrysville office.
